A Short History Of French Literature by Sarah Kay
Literary History and Cultural Contexts
This comprehensive overview delves into the evolution of French literature from its medieval origins to contemporary works, exploring the rich tapestry of cultural, historical, and social influences that have shaped its development. The narrative highlights key literary movements, influential authors, and seminal texts, offering insights into the dynamic interplay between literature and the broader cultural context. It provides readers with a nuanced understanding of how French literature has continually reinvented itself, reflecting the changing landscapes of French society and thought.
